
Comedian Jeon Yu-seong Hospitalized for Pneumothorax, 'Critical Condition Rumors' Debunked
News has emerged that comedian Jeon Yu-seong has been hospitalized and is receiving treatment for pneumothorax. Recent rumors suggesting his condition was critical have been confirmed as false.
Jeon Yu-seong is currently hospitalized due to pneumothorax, experiencing difficulties with breathing freely. He had previously undergone a procedure for a collapsed lung in June but continued to suffer from respiratory issues afterward. His condition recently worsened, leading to his current hospitalization, where he was diagnosed with pneumothorax in both lungs.
An associate stated, "It's impossible to operate when both lungs are compromised. We have to wait for the lung tissue to naturally re-expand and expel the air." The associate added that surgery is not currently feasible.
Regarding the rumors of his critical condition, the associate clarified, "It seems to be a misunderstanding spread by his disciples who were surprised by his hospitalization." They assured that Jeon Yu-seong is conscious and able to communicate, although he cannot hold long conversations due to shortness of breath. Colleagues like Kim Shin-young, Lee Young-ja, and Choi Yang-rak have visited, and he communicates with them briefly, acknowledging their well wishes.
Previously, Jeon Yu-seong had to withdraw from the Busan International Comedy Festival last month due to his health. Born in 1949, the 76-year-old comedian has previously joked about false death reports, but concerns for his health are widespread among fans.
Jeon Yu-seong gained popularity in the late 1970s for his unique comedic style and witty remarks on television shows. He has been a significant influence on younger comedians in the industry. In recent years, he has focused more on his personal life rather than active broadcasting.
